For the second year, Labor Day was celebrated today with a flag ceremony and potluck picnic at the Alki Masonic Center in The Junction. Leaders of American Legion Post 160, also in The Junction, assisted:

At left, that’s Post 160 Commander Dr. Don-Michael Bradford, with the post’s former commander Kyle Geraghty. Representatives of other local organizations including the West Seattle Eagles (whose HQ is in The Junction too) were in attendance. And before the Pledge of Allegiance was said, Carolyn Monk read an essay about the Pledge:

During the first event last year, the Masonic Center’s new flagpole was dedicated. Organizers hope to continue growing this as a community event, particularly with service groups’ participation, so make a note for Labor Day next year.
